Nigeria Does Not Need The Help Of UN To Fight Boko Haram – Dasuki

    Nigeria does not need the help of UN or African Union troops
    to take on Boko Haram, the country’s national security adviser, Sambo Dasuki
    has told the BBC.
    Dasuki said their help is not needed because Nigeria and its
    neighbours were in “good shape” to take on the insurgents. He however
    acknowledged the group, to be a “real security threat”, BBC says.
    Meanwhile US Secretary of State John Kerry says he plans to
    visit Nigeria in a couple of days. Mr Kerry made the announcement in a speech
    discussing how to tackle violent extremism at the Davos economic conference.
